Output d95c3a00f5e1ce3d53ac093ac4dc3bd1ce5e31e39e188b452039c0018e41123d:16

value
1351056
script pubkey
OP_0 OP_PUSHBYTES_20 85adb92f218da974044fa6c1e63c2a2335569d5f
address
bc1qskkmjtep3k5hgpz05mq7v0p2yv64d82ljly4hy
transaction
d95c3a00f5e1ce3d53ac093ac4dc3bd1ce5e31e39e188b452039c0018e41123d
confirmations
170881
spent
true